IRVINE, Calif., July 10, 2019 /PRNewswire-PRWeb/ -- The Opportunity Zone Expo is proud to announce that the nation's top Opportunity Zone official, U.S. Secretary of Housing and Urban Development Ben Carson, will deliver the keynote address at the company's upcoming New York conference on Aug. 9, 2019.
In addition to heading the U.S. Department of Housing and Urban Development, Carson serves as chairman of the White House Opportunity and Revitalization Council, a body created by President Donald Trump in December 2018 that focuses on Opportunity Zone. The council has representatives from more than a dozen federal agencies who work together to encourage investment and development in distressed American communities.
In addition to Carson, Scott Turner, executive director of the White House Opportunity and Revitalization Council, will also deliver a keynote address. Turner is a former Texas House of Representatives member who also spent nine years playing for the NFL.

Headquartered in California, the Opportunity Zone Expo mentors industry leaders about beneficial tax incentives through the Opportunity Zone community development program established by Congress under the Tax Cuts and Jobs Act of 2017. Specifically created within the act are Opportunity Zones, which are low-income communities that are attractive for investment because they offer tax incentives to investors. There are 8,700 zones in all 50 U.S. states, five territories and Washington, D.C.
Investors to the zones can defer capital gains tax by 10 percent after 5 years, 15 percent after 7 years or pay no tax after 10 years. The law also allows investors to pool their money investment into special Qualified Opportunity Funds.
